The large bow really makes it easier to land fish than older oval bows. I have two, one for wade fishing and another for my drift boat, and they hold up very well. The clear mesh bags are also a big step forward since they weigh much less than the black catch and release nets and also the fish don't see them as easily in the water and try and get away every time you try and net them.,I have used this net for two seasons. Fish do not 'see it coming' and landing is easier. Hooks do not get caught it the net bag. I fish barbless, often the hook comes out in the net.
The rubber mesh is very easy on the fish, I put the handle between my knees and the fish can stay submerged while I get my camera ready. Then I can take a picture of the fish without subjecting it to extra handling. I recently ordered the magnetic release cord to go with it, I'll review that once I try it. The one drawback with this net is the shallow bag, I have had active fish jump out of the bag. Since I release all my fish that's not a big issue.
